.floating-notice[data-v-bf984364]{position:fixed;top:max(20px,calc(env(safe-area-inset-top,0px) + 16px));left:50%;z-index:1100;transform:translate(-50%);display:inline-flex;align-items:flex-start;gap:10px;min-width:280px;max-width:min(560px,calc(100vw - 24px));padding:12px 16px;border-radius:16px;background:#0f172aeb;color:#fff;font-size:14px;line-height:1.5;box-shadow:0 18px 44px #0f172a38;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.floating-notice-dot[data-v-bf984364]{flex:0 0 auto;width:10px;height:10px;margin-top:5px;border-radius:999px;background:#ffffffd9;box-shadow:0 0 0 4px #ffffff29}.floating-notice-text[data-v-bf984364]{display:block;min-width:0;word-break:break-word}.floating-notice[data-type=success][data-v-bf984364]{background:#15803df2}.floating-notice[data-type=error][data-v-bf984364]{background:#b91c1cf0}.floating-notice[data-type=warning][data-v-bf984364]{background:#a16207f5}.floating-notice-fade-enter-active[data-v-bf984364],.floating-notice-fade-leave-active[data-v-bf984364]{transition:opacity .24s ease,transform .24s ease}.floating-notice-fade-enter-from[data-v-bf984364],.floating-notice-fade-leave-to[data-v-bf984364]{opacity:0;transform:translate(-50%,-10px)}@media (max-width: 767px){.floating-notice[data-v-bf984364]{min-width:0;max-width:calc(100vw - 24px);padding:11px 14px;border-radius:14px;font-size:13px}.floating-notice-dot[data-v-bf984364]{width:8px;height:8px}}.empty-state-block[data-v-c26be9e2]{display:grid;justify-items:center;gap:14px;width:100%;padding:28px 24px;text-align:center;background:radial-gradient(circle at top,#ffffffeb,#fff0 56%),linear-gradient(180deg,#f9fafbfa,#fffffffa)}.empty-state-block--plain[data-v-c26be9e2]{border:0;background:radial-gradient(circle at top,#ffffffe0,#fff0 56%),linear-gradient(180deg,#f9fafbfa,#fffffffa);box-shadow:none;padding-inline:0}.empty-state-block--compact[data-v-c26be9e2]{padding:22px 18px;gap:12px}.empty-state-block--start[data-v-c26be9e2]{justify-items:start;text-align:left}.empty-state-block-icon[data-v-c26be9e2]{position:relative;width:56px;height:56px;border-radius:18px;border:1px solid rgba(148,163,184,.22);background:linear-gradient(180deg,#fffffff5,#f1f5f9f5);box-shadow:inset 0 1px #ffffffdb,0 14px 34px #0f172a14}.empty-state-block-icon[data-v-c26be9e2]:before,.empty-state-block-icon[data-v-c26be9e2]:after{content:"";position:absolute;top:11px;right:11px;bottom:11px;left:11px;border-radius:14px;border:1px solid rgba(148,163,184,.18)}.empty-state-block-icon[data-v-c26be9e2]:after{inset:auto;width:18px;height:18px;right:9px;bottom:9px;border-radius:999px;background:#ffffffeb;box-shadow:0 8px 18px #0f172a1a}.empty-state-block-icon-core[data-v-c26be9e2]{position:absolute;top:19px;right:19px;bottom:19px;left:19px;border-radius:10px;background:linear-gradient(180deg,#94a3b82e,#64748b14)}.empty-state-block-copy[data-v-c26be9e2]{display:grid;gap:8px;max-width:520px}.empty-state-block-eyebrow[data-v-c26be9e2]{margin:0;font-size:12px;font-weight:700;letter-spacing:.12em;text-transform:uppercase;color:#64748b}.empty-state-block-title[data-v-c26be9e2]{margin:0;font-size:clamp(18px,2vw,24px);line-height:1.25;color:#0f172a}.empty-state-block--compact .empty-state-block-title[data-v-c26be9e2]{font-size:18px}.empty-state-block-description[data-v-c26be9e2]{margin:0;font-size:14px;line-height:1.7;color:#64748b}.empty-state-block-actions[data-v-c26be9e2]{display:flex;flex-wrap:wrap;gap:10px;justify-content:center}.empty-state-block--start .empty-state-block-actions[data-v-c26be9e2]{justify-content:flex-start}.empty-state-block[data-tone=error] .empty-state-block-icon[data-v-c26be9e2]{border-color:#f871713d;background:linear-gradient(180deg,#fffafafa,#fef2f2fa)}.empty-state-block[data-tone=error] .empty-state-block-eyebrow[data-v-c26be9e2],.empty-state-block[data-tone=error] .empty-state-block-title[data-v-c26be9e2]{color:#b91c1c}.empty-state-block[data-tone=loading] .empty-state-block-icon[data-v-c26be9e2]{border-color:#facc153d;background:linear-gradient(180deg,#fffcebfa,#fff7edfa)}.empty-state-block[data-tone=loading] .empty-state-block-eyebrow[data-v-c26be9e2],.empty-state-block[data-tone=loading] .empty-state-block-title[data-v-c26be9e2]{color:#a16207}.empty-state-block[data-tone=missing] .empty-state-block-icon[data-v-c26be9e2]{border-color:#94a3b842;background:linear-gradient(180deg,#f8fafcfa,#f1f5f9fa)}.empty-state-block[data-tone=missing] .empty-state-block-eyebrow[data-v-c26be9e2],.empty-state-block[data-tone=missing] .empty-state-block-title[data-v-c26be9e2]{color:#334155}@media (max-width: 767px){.empty-state-block[data-v-c26be9e2]{padding:22px 16px;gap:12px}.empty-state-block--plain[data-v-c26be9e2]{padding-inline:0}.empty-state-block-icon[data-v-c26be9e2]{width:50px;height:50px;border-radius:16px}.empty-state-block-title[data-v-c26be9e2]{font-size:18px}.empty-state-block-description[data-v-c26be9e2]{font-size:13px}.empty-state-block-actions[data-v-c26be9e2]{width:100%}}.inline-field-error[data-v-af9a442d]{display:flex;align-items:flex-start;gap:8px;margin:12px 0 0;color:#d4380d;font-size:13px;line-height:1.6}.inline-field-error-dot[data-v-af9a442d]{flex:0 0 auto;width:8px;height:8px;margin-top:6px;border-radius:999px;background:currentColor;box-shadow:0 0 0 4px #d4380d1f}.inline-field-error-text[data-v-af9a442d]{min-width:0;word-break:break-word}.inline-field-error[data-type=info][data-v-af9a442d]{color:#475569}.inline-field-error[data-type=info] .inline-field-error-dot[data-v-af9a442d]{box-shadow:0 0 0 4px #4755691f}.inline-field-error-fade-enter-active[data-v-af9a442d],.inline-field-error-fade-leave-active[data-v-af9a442d]{transition:opacity .18s ease,transform .18s ease}.inline-field-error-fade-enter-from[data-v-af9a442d],.inline-field-error-fade-leave-to[data-v-af9a442d]{opacity:0;transform:translateY(-2px)}@media (max-width: 767px){.inline-field-error[data-v-af9a442d]{font-size:13px}}.inline-status-bar[data-v-e0d5b17d]{display:flex;align-items:flex-start;gap:10px;width:100%;padding:12px 14px;border:1px solid rgba(203,213,225,.9);border-radius:14px;background:linear-gradient(180deg,#f8fafcfa,#fffffffa);color:#334155;font-size:13px;line-height:1.6}.inline-status-bar-dot[data-v-e0d5b17d]{flex:0 0 auto;width:9px;height:9px;margin-top:5px;border-radius:999px;background:#64748b;box-shadow:0 0 0 4px #64748b24}.inline-status-bar-text[data-v-e0d5b17d]{min-width:0;word-break:break-word}.inline-status-bar[data-type=success][data-v-e0d5b17d]{border-color:#86efacf2;background:linear-gradient(180deg,#f0fdf4fa,#fffffffa);color:#166534}.inline-status-bar[data-type=success] .inline-status-bar-dot[data-v-e0d5b17d]{background:#16a34a;box-shadow:0 0 0 4px #16a34a24}.inline-status-bar[data-type=error][data-v-e0d5b17d]{border-color:#fca5a5f2;background:linear-gradient(180deg,#fef2f2fa,#fffffffa);color:#b91c1c}.inline-status-bar[data-type=error] .inline-status-bar-dot[data-v-e0d5b17d]{background:#dc2626;box-shadow:0 0 0 4px #dc262624}.inline-status-bar[data-type=warning][data-v-e0d5b17d]{border-color:#fcd34df2;background:linear-gradient(180deg,#fffbebfa,#fffffffa);color:#a16207}.inline-status-bar[data-type=warning] .inline-status-bar-dot[data-v-e0d5b17d]{background:#ca8a04;box-shadow:0 0 0 4px #ca8a0424}.inline-status-bar-fade-enter-active[data-v-e0d5b17d],.inline-status-bar-fade-leave-active[data-v-e0d5b17d]{transition:opacity .18s ease,transform .22s ease}.inline-status-bar-fade-enter-from[data-v-e0d5b17d],.inline-status-bar-fade-leave-to[data-v-e0d5b17d]{opacity:0;transform:translateY(-4px)}@media (max-width: 767px){.inline-status-bar[data-v-e0d5b17d]{padding:11px 12px;border-radius:12px}}.order-detail-card[data-v-52effb9b]{display:grid;gap:20px}.order-detail-meta-grid[data-v-52effb9b]{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px}.order-detail-block[data-v-52effb9b]{display:grid;gap:12px}.order-detail-block h2[data-v-52effb9b]{margin:0;font-size:1.05rem}.order-detail-block p[data-v-52effb9b]{margin:0;line-height:1.6}.order-detail-block span[data-v-52effb9b]{color:#1b1f3b9e}.order-detail-timeline[data-v-52effb9b]{margin:0;padding-left:18px;display:grid;gap:14px}.order-detail-timeline li[data-v-52effb9b]{display:grid;gap:4px}.order-detail-timeline p[data-v-52effb9b],.order-detail-timeline span[data-v-52effb9b]{margin:0}.order-detail-timeline span[data-v-52effb9b]{color:#1b1f3b9e;font-size:.92rem}.order-detail-foot[data-v-52effb9b]{padding-top:4px}@media (max-width: 900px){.order-detail-meta-grid[data-v-52effb9b]{grid-template-columns:1fr}}
